当前位置:首页 > 操作系统 > 正文内容

linux编辑器,从基础到高级应用

admin1个月前 (01-07)操作系统5

1. Vim Vim是一个强大的文本编辑器,常被称为“编辑器之神”。它是一个高度可配置的编辑器,支持多种编程语言和脚本语言。Vim分为命令模式、插入模式和可视模式,用户可以根据自己的需求进行切换。2. Emacs Emacs是一个功能强大的文本编辑器,它也被称为“神的编辑器”。Emacs拥有丰富的扩展功能,可以用于编写代码、阅读邮件、管理日程等。Emacs的配置文件是 `.emacs`,用户可以通过修改这个文件来定制自己的编辑器。3. gedit gedit是一个简单的文本编辑器,它是GNOME桌面环境的一部分。gedit支持多种编程语言,并且具有语法高亮、自动缩进、代码折叠等功能。gedit的配置文件是 `~/.config/gedit/gedit.conf`。4. Kate Kate是一个功能强大的文本编辑器,它是KDE桌面环境的一部分。Kate支持多种编程语言,并且具有语法高亮、自动缩进、代码折叠等功能。Kate的配置文件是 `~/.kde/share/config/katepart.rc`。5. Sublime Text Sublime Text是一个跨平台的文本编辑器,它支持多种编程语言,并且具有语法高亮、自动缩进、代码折叠等功能。Sublime Text的配置文件是 `~/.config/sublimetext3/Packages/User/`。6. Atom Atom是一个由GitHub开发的跨平台文本编辑器,它支持多种编程语言,并且具有语法高亮、自动缩进、代码折叠等功能。Atom的配置文件是 `~/.atom/`。

以上是一些常用的Linux文本编辑器,每种编辑器都有其独特的功能和用途。用户可以根据自己的需求选择合适的编辑器。

Linux编辑器全解析:从基础到高级应用

Linux操作系统因其稳定性和强大的功能,在服务器、云计算等领域得到了广泛应用。在Linux系统中,编辑器是必不可少的工具,它可以帮助用户创建、编辑和管理文本文件。本文将为您全面解析Linux编辑器,从基础操作到高级应用,助您成为Linux编辑器的高手。

一、Linux编辑器概述

Linux编辑器主要分为两大类:命令行编辑器和图形界面编辑器。

1. 命令行编辑器:这类编辑器以命令行形式存在,如vi、vim、nano等。它们在Linux系统中占据重要地位,因为它们可以快速、高效地处理文本文件。

2. 图形界面编辑器:这类编辑器以图形用户界面形式存在,如gedit、kate、atom等。它们更适合不熟悉命令行的用户,提供直观的操作界面。

二、vi/vim编辑器

vi和vim是Linux中最常用的编辑器,它们具有丰富的功能和强大的文本处理能力。

1. vi编辑器:vi是Linux系统中的基本编辑器,它具有简洁的命令行界面和高效的文本处理能力。

2. vim编辑器:vim是vi的增强版,它继承了vi的所有功能,并在此基础上增加了许多新特性,如语法高亮、插件支持等。

vi/vim编辑器分为三种模式:命令模式、插入模式和末行模式。

(1)命令模式:在此模式下,用户可以执行各种命令,如移动光标、删除字符、复制粘贴等。

(2)插入模式:在此模式下,用户可以输入文本,类似于文本编辑器。

(3)末行模式:在此模式下,用户可以执行保存、退出、查找等操作。

三、nano编辑器

nano是一个简单易用的命令行编辑器,它具有友好的界面和直观的操作方式,特别适合新手用户。

1. 安装nano编辑器:在Linux系统中,可以使用以下命令安装nano编辑器:

sudo apt-get install nano (适用于基于Debian的系统)

sudo yum install nano (适用于基于RPM的系统)

2. nano编辑器的基本操作:打开文件、保存文件、退出编辑器等。

四、gedit编辑器

gedit是Linux系统中常用的图形界面编辑器,它具有丰富的功能和友好的界面。

1. 安装gedit编辑器:在基于GNOME的Linux系统中,gedit是默认安装的。在其他系统中,可以使用以下命令安装gedit:

sudo apt-get install gedit (适用于基于Debian的系统)

sudo yum install gedit (适用于基于RPM的系统)

2. gedit编辑器的基本操作:创建新文件、打开文件、保存文件、查找替换等。

五、高级应用

1. 语法高亮:在vi/vim、gedit等编辑器中,可以启用语法高亮功能,使代码更加易于阅读。

2. 插件支持:vi/vim编辑器具有丰富的插件支持,可以扩展其功能,如代码补全、版本控制等。

3. 版本控制:使用git等版本控制系统,可以方便地管理代码,实现代码的版本控制和协同工作。

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=21902

分享给朋友:

“linux编辑器,从基础到高级应用” 的相关文章

三个本地组策略的设置实例

三个本地组策略的设置实例

试验阐明: gp=Group Policy组策略,edit=修改,msc=Microsoft Management Console微软办理控制台相当于可执行文件后缀 输入gpedit.msc能够进入 本地组策略修改器 一:制止本机用户修改注册表 运用win+r翻开运转对话框,输入指令regedit,...

Windows快捷键大全,Windows快捷键大全——提升效率的利器

Windows快捷键大全——提升效率的利器在现代工作和生活中,电脑已经成为不可或缺的工具。熟练掌握Windows系统的快捷键,可以大大提高我们的工作效率。本文将为您详细介绍一系列实用的Windows快捷键,帮助您更快地掌握电脑操作。一、功能键快捷功能功能键(F1-F12)在Windows系统中有着丰...

linux根据端口查进程,使用lsof命令查端口对应的进程

linux根据端口查进程,使用lsof命令查端口对应的进程

在Linux系统中,你可以使用`netstat`或`ss`命令来根据端口查找相关进程。以下是一个基本的步骤指南:1. 使用`netstat`或`ss`命令列出所有活动的网络连接和监听端口。2. 使用`grep`命令过滤出你感兴趣的端口。3. 使用`awk`或`cut`命令提取出与该端口关联的进程ID...

用windows的记事本创建文件,Windows记事本轻松创建文件,掌握这些技巧更高效

在Windows系统中,您可以使用记事本创建和编辑文件。以下是在Windows记事本中创建文件的基本步骤:1. 打开记事本: 点击“开始”按钮。 在搜索栏中输入“记事本”。 从搜索结果中选择“记事本”应用程序。2. 创建新文件: 打开记事本后,您可以直接开始输入文本。...

macos截图,macos系统下载官网

在MacOS上截图有几种不同的方法,以下是几种常用的方式:1. 全屏截图:按下`Shift Command 3`。截图会自动保存到桌面。2. 自定义区域截图:按下`Shift Command 4`,然后拖动鼠标选择要截图的区域。截图会自动保存到桌面。3. 窗口截图:按下`Shif...

windows11有必要升级吗,windows11官网下载

windows11有必要升级吗,windows11官网下载

Windows 11带来了许多新的功能和改进,例如新的界面设计、改进的多任务处理功能、更好的性能和安全性等。是否需要升级到Windows 11取决于您的个人需求和计算机配置。1. 硬件兼容性:Windows 11对硬件的要求更高,包括处理器、内存、存储和图形等。如果您使用的是较旧的计算机,可能无法满...